The average electronic systems technician gross salary in Basel, Switzerland is CHF 89'573 or an equivalent hourly rate of CHF 43. This is 4% higher (+CHF 3'162) than the average electronic systems technician salary in Switzerland. In addition, they earn an average bonus of CHF 2'159. Salary estimates based on salary survey data collected directly from employers and anonymous employees in Basel, Switzerland. An entry level electronic systems technician (1-3 years of experience) earns an average salary of CHF 64'155. On the other end, a senior level electronic systems technician (8+ years of experience) earns an average salary of CHF 110'136.

Basel ( BAH-zəl, German: [ˈbaːzl̩] ), also known as Basle ( BAHL), is a city in northwestern Switzerland on the river Rhine. Basel is Switzerland's third-most-populous city (after Zürich and Geneva), with 177,595 inhabitants within the city municipality limits. The official language of Basel is Swiss Standard German and the main spoken language is the local Basel German dialect. Basel is commonly considered to be the cultural capital of Switzerland and the city is famous for its many museums, including...

Apply electrical and electronic theory and related knowledge, usually under the direction of engineering staff, to design, build, repair, adjust, and modify electrical components, circuitry, controls, and machinery for subsequent evaluation and use by engineering staff in making engineering design decisions.
